Physician and stem cell biologist, director of the Center for iPS Cell Research and Application at Kyoto University. Trained as an orthopaedic surgeon before turning to basic research, and shared the 2012 Nobel Prize in Physiology or Medicine with John Gurdon for the discovery that mature cells can be reprogrammed to become pluripotent.

Question What inspires you to learn? Attention & the world read 34 other answers →
I got very interested in so-called “knockout mouse” technology. Knockout mouse is a way to study the function of genes. You know, both human and mouse have approximately 20,000 genes. With knockout mouse technology, we can select one gene out of those 20,000 genes, and completely destroy that one particular gene so that we can understand the function of that particular gene. I got very interested in that technology. It was 1992 or 1993 when I graduated from my Ph.D. school. So I decided to study — I decided to learn about knockout mouse technology. But at that time in Japan, only a few scientists were working on knockout mouse technology. That’s why I decided to move to the States, San Francisco
